The Representation Number Of A Positive Integer By Sums Of Mixed Numbers

The representation number of a positive integer by sums of mixed numbers is one of the most active filed in contemporary combinatorics and number theory,which has numerous natural connections to many branches of mathematics,that is exactly the reason why many well-known combinatorialists,including Johann Carl Gauss,are interested in it.In this thesis,we mainly investigate the representation number of a positive integer by sums of mixed numbers which have six variables and eight variables.Let N(r,s;t;n)and N(a1,a2,a3;b1,b2;c1,c2,c3,c4;n)denote the number of representations of a positive integer n by the form with six variables and eight variables respectively.Utilizing the(p,k)parametrization of theta functions and Eisenstein series due to A.Alaca,S.Alaca and K.S.Williams,explicit formulas for N(r,s;t;n)and N(a1,a2,a3;b1,b2;c1,c2,c3,c4;n)are determined for any positive integer n and special integers ?r,s,t} and {a1,a2,a3;b1,b2;c1,c2,c3,c4}.This thesis is organized as follows:In chapter 1,we introduce the research background,the research progress and the main research work of this thesis.In chapter 2,we introduce some theta functions,Eisenstein series and their(p,k)parametrization which will be employed to establish new identities involving theta functions and Eisenstein series in chapters 3 and 4.In chapter 3,a series of new theta function identities are established by using the(p,k)parametrization of theta functions.Utilizing these identities,we investigate the representation number of a positive integer by sums of mixed numbers which have six variables and establish explicit formulas for N(2,0;1;n),N(2,0;2;n),N(2,0;4;n),N(1,1;2;n),N(1,1;4;n),N(0,2;1;n),N(0,2;2;n)?N(0,2;4;n).In chapter 4,we define G(q)and H(q).By utilizing the(p,k)parametrization of Eisenstein series,we deduce several new identities involving Eisenstein series and study the representation number of n by sums of mixed numbers which has eight variables.From these identities,we characterize some explicit formulas of N(a1,a2,a3;b1,b2;c1,c2,c3,c4;n).At the end of this thesis,we will summarize our work and look forward to the future work.
